Australian Rules reviewing drug policy after cocaine claims

SYDNEY: Australian Rules football said on Wednesday (Mar 27) it was reviewing its illicit drugs policy after a whistleblower aired claims of widespread cocaine use among players.

EU Policy. Court quashes sanctions on F1 driver Nikita Mazepin

EU sanctions imposed on Formula 1 driver Nikita Mazepin have been quashed by the EU courts in a judgment released today (20 March).

'That's what he says but it wasn't like that' - Aymeric Laporte slams Pep Guardiola transfer policy at Man City

Pep Guardiola always tells a player that they can leave Manchester City if they want to go and can present the club with an acceptable offer. But Aymeric Laporte has questioned whether Guardiola actually sticks to that principle in practice.

EU Policy. Governments support stripped-down corporate due diligence law

EU member states on Friday (15 March) have voted in favour of a landmark new law requiring companies to check supply chains for dodgy environmental and labour practices.

Together with Ministry of Social Policy and the Pension Fund of Ukraine, UNHCR ensures extra cash support to vulnerable pensioners during the cold winter months

UNHCR, the UN Refugee Agency, has so far provided close to 23 million USD in direct cash support to Ukrainian pensioners in order for them to buy solid household fuel to keep homes warm during the winter season.

EU Policy. UK blames Brussels as it pulls out of Energy Charter Treaty

The UK government has announced it is quitting a post-Cold War treaty that was intended to protect investments in petroleum-rich post-Soviet states, but has mainly been used by energy firms to sue western European governments, blaming bickering in Brussels for blocking reform.
